William Devos

William Devos Founder

William's career began inside Lloyds Banking Group's international divestment programme, giving him an unusually early view of how large organisations work across jurisdictions, cultures, and functions - from Uruguay and Hong Kong to India. Sharpened over fourteen years in banking, pharma, and transformation programmes, his leadership, project delivery, business analysis, commercial acumen, and data expertise are why he can solve complex, deep-rooted issues that span multiple departments and systems. He tackles challenges from the bottom up with a first principles approach - getting his hands dirty - working alongside junior data-entry resources right up to the highest leadership, and navigating organisational politics when the stakes are high. Those convictions are set out in the founding philosophy and embodied in the team he builds. Outside of work he loves salsa dancing, scuba diving, and writing music.

Darren Booth

Darren Booth Strategic Advisor

Darren advises Modern Productivity clients on culture change and leadership at scale. A Director at Seventh-Wave® and former Apple business manager, he brings 25+ years of leadership experience to motivating leaders to become great managers - from first-time supervisors to executives resetting how their organisation thinks and leads. Through Seventh-Wave's global workshop programmes he has trained and coached thousands of individuals worldwide, building the leadership capability that drives engagement, retention, and change that sticks. He is based in York.

Tarang Kumar

Tarang Kumar Strategic Advisor

Tarang advises Modern Productivity and its clients on strategy, investment, and organisational design for growth. Co-founder and CEO of AccelNorth Partners, he brings 15+ years of PE/VC investment and advisory experience across Hamilton Lane, Deutsche Bank, JP Morgan, and PwC - including leading fund due diligence and EMEA private markets investing as a Principal at Hamilton Lane. A Cambridge economics graduate and Financial News Rising Star in Private Equity (2018), he specialises in building private market and investable businesses - from fundraising and investor relations through to operations and due diligence. He mentors young entrepreneurs and supports social mobility charities in his spare time.

Ben Lindley

Ben Lindley Strategic Advisor

Ben advises Modern Productivity clients on operational design and building organisations fit to scale. Co-founder and COO of Logiq Systems, he brings a decade of entrepreneurial and scale-up experience - from leading retail operations at Supercharged Energy through rapid growth across New Zealand and Fiji to co-founding Logiq in 2020, building the operational intelligence platform behind clean off-grid energy deployments. An Oxford graduate, he specialises in designing processes and operating models that stay dependable under pressure - from CRM-integrated sales and fulfilment through to complex, multi-stakeholder delivery. He lives in York and spends weekends hiking in the Lake District with his wife and two children.
